Artificial intelligence skills are becoming harder to define.
Almost anyone can enter a request into Claude and receive a polished response. The more important question is whether that person can judge the response, improve it, protect sensitive information, and use it responsibly within a real business process.
The Claude Certified Associate Foundations, or CCAO-F, is designed around that difference.
It is a foundational Anthropic certification for professionals who use Claude in everyday business work. Rather than testing software development or API engineering, CCAO-F focuses on practical judgement: how to prompt Claude, evaluate its output, choose suitable tools, improve workflows, and recognize when human oversight is essential.
That makes it relevant not only to technical teams but also to consultants, marketers, project managers, analysts, educators, operations professionals, and client-facing employees.
What Is the CCAO-F Certification?
CCAO-F stands for Claude Certified Associate – Foundations.
The credential is intended for client-facing and delivery practitioners who use Claude for business tasks, evaluate and refine its responses, select appropriate products and models, and apply responsible-AI principles.
The current certification program is delivered through Pearson and is available to organizations participating in the Claude Partner Network. Candidates begin the scheduling process through Anthropic Partner Academy.
The official exam information currently lists:
- 60 questions
- 120 minutes
- Multiple-choice and multiple-response items
- A scaled passing score of 720 out of 1,000
- A listed fee of $99
- A credential validity period of 12 months
- No coding requirement
These specifications should always be checked against the latest official exam guide before registration because certification policies may change.
Why This Certification Is Different
Many entry-level technology certifications focus heavily on terminology.
CCAO-F takes a more practical direction. Knowing what Claude Projects or Artifacts are may help, but candidates must also understand when to use them and what risks remain after they are selected.
For example, a candidate may need to decide whether a company document should be uploaded to a Project, whether an AI-generated claim needs independent verification, or whether a proposed workflow still requires human approval.
This means the exam is not only about using AI efficiently.
It is also about knowing when not to trust, automate, upload, or publish something.

When Another Certification May Be Better
CCAO-F is not intended to prove advanced development or architecture skills.
Professionals whose main responsibilities include building API integrations, creating production agents, developing Model Context Protocol servers, or designing enterprise Claude systems should consider the Claude Developer or Architect tracks.
Pearson currently lists four certifications:
- Claude Certified Associate Foundations
- Claude Certified Architect Foundations
- Claude Certified Architect Professional
- Claude Certified Developer Foundations
The Associate track is primarily concerned with professional Claude use. The Developer credential, by comparison, is intended for people building and shipping applications and agents with the Claude API, Claude Code, custom tools, and MCP servers.
Candidates should therefore choose according to their actual role rather than selecting the most technical-sounding certification.
The Seven Skills CCAO-F Examines
The official blueprint divides the exam into seven domains.
Prompting and Task Execution
This domain represents 14% of the exam.
It assesses whether candidates can turn an unclear request into an effective Claude task. A good prompt should normally define the objective, audience, context, constraints, and expected output.
Consider the instruction:
Improve this report.
Claude has not been told what improvement means.
A stronger version would be:
Rewrite this report for a non-technical operations director. Keep it under 600 words, use only the supplied evidence, and organize it into findings, risks, and recommended actions.
The second instruction provides a clearer standard against which the result can be judged.
Candidates should also know when a complicated assignment should be divided into several smaller steps.
Output Evaluation and Validation
At 21%, this is the largest domain.
That weighting sends an important message: generating an answer is not the same as validating it.
Claude can produce clear and confident text containing inaccurate dates, unsupported claims, incorrect calculations, missing context, or invented quotations.
Candidates should know how to check:
- Whether claims match the source material
- Whether important details were omitted
- Whether calculations are correct
- Whether conclusions are supported
- Whether uncertainty is disclosed
- Whether expert review is needed
A well-formatted response may still be wrong. Professional users must judge evidence rather than presentation quality.
Product and Model Selection
This domain accounts for 12%.
Candidates need to select the right Claude product, feature, or model based on the task rather than automatically choosing the most powerful option.
The decision may depend on:
- Complexity
- Speed
- Cost
- Required quality
- Context
- Reusability
- Risk
A basic rewriting task may not require the same model as a detailed analysis involving several documents and competing requirements.
Candidates should also understand the purpose of standard conversations, Projects, Artifacts, and related Claude capabilities.
Workflow Integration and Solution Design
This section represents 16% of the exam.
It focuses on introducing Claude into real business processes.
The correct starting point is not, “How can we use AI?” It is, “What problem are we trying to solve?”
A sensible workflow-design process might include:
- Documenting the current process
- Identifying repetitive or slow activities
- Defining where Claude may help
- Selecting approved information sources
- Adding validation and approval stages
- Measuring quality, speed, and error rates
Claude does not always need to replace a person.
It may be more valuable as a drafting, research, classification, or analysis assistant whose output remains subject to professional review.
Configuration and Knowledge Management
This domain has a 12% weighting.
It covers Projects, reusable instructions, uploaded files, connected sources, and knowledge maintenance.
A well-configured Project may contain approved references, writing rules, process documentation, or product information. These resources can help Claude produce more consistent responses.
However, uploaded information is not automatically safe or trustworthy.
Candidates should ask:
- Is the document current?
- Is it approved for this use?
- Does it contain sensitive information?
- Does it conflict with another source?
- Who is responsible for updating it?
Knowledge management is an ongoing responsibility rather than a one-time upload.
Governance, Risk and Responsible Use
This domain represents 15%.
Candidates must recognize privacy, legal, ethical, and organizational risks.
Important issues include:
- Personal data
- Confidential company information
- Bias
- Transparency
- Regulatory obligations
- Organizational AI policies
- High-impact decisions
- Human accountability
Extra care is required when Claude’s output may influence employment, healthcare, finance, legal rights, education, safety, or compliance.
The fact that Claude can perform a task does not necessarily mean that it should perform it without safeguards.
Troubleshooting and Optimization
The final domain accounts for 10%.
Weak results may come from poor instructions, missing context, unsuitable source material, contradictory Project guidance, excessive task complexity, or an inappropriate model choice.
A disciplined troubleshooting method is to:
- Define what is wrong with the result.
- Compare it with the original requirement.
- Identify the most likely cause.
- Change one important variable.
- Generate a new output.
- Compare the results.
- Retest before repeating the workflow.
Changing the prompt, model, documents, and output format simultaneously makes it difficult to identify what actually fixed the problem.
Is CCAO-F Difficult?
The exam is not difficult because it requires programming.
Its challenge comes from judgement.
Several options in a scenario may appear reasonable. Candidates must identify the response that is safest, most accurate, most efficient, and most appropriate for the business requirement.
Commonly challenging areas may include:
- Distinguishing generated content from verified content
- Recognizing hidden governance risks
- Choosing the most suitable model
- Deciding when human review is necessary
- Diagnosing the cause of weak output
- Selecting every required answer in multiple-response questions
Candidates who rely only on memorized definitions may struggle. Hands-on Claude experience is likely to be much more useful.
A Practical Preparation Approach
Preparation time depends on existing experience.
A daily Claude user may need two to three weeks of focused revision. An occasional user may need four to six weeks, while a beginner may benefit from six to eight weeks of practical use and study.
A balanced four-week plan could look like this:
Week One: Prompting and Claude Products
Practice turning vague requests into structured tasks.
Review model selection, Projects, Artifacts, task decomposition, context, constraints, and output formats.
Week Two: Validation
Compare Claude-generated answers with trusted source material.
Look for unsupported claims, wrong details, omissions, calculations, and contradictions. This week deserves extra attention because validation is the largest exam domain.
Week Three: Workflows and Governance
Design one realistic Claude-assisted workflow.
Identify the business goal, required data, risks, human-review points, and success measures. Build a sample Project using only approved, non-sensitive material.
Week Four: Troubleshooting and Practice
Complete mixed-domain questions and at least one timed mock exam.
Review every incorrect answer. Do not look only at the score—identify whether the mistake came from missing knowledge, weak judgement, or careless reading.

What to Remember on Exam Day
Candidates taking the exam online should complete Pearson’s system test in advance and confirm that their device, internet connection, camera, microphone, identification, and testing space meet OnVUE requirements.
During the exam:
- Pay attention to terms such as “best,” “first,” and “most appropriate.”
- Confirm how many choices a multiple-response question requires.
- Eliminate answers that ignore privacy or verification.
- Prefer human review for sensitive and high-impact decisions.
- Avoid selecting the strongest model without a clear reason.
- Flag difficult questions rather than spending too long on them.
Pearson currently requires a 14-day wait after the first failed attempt, 30 days after the second, and 90 days after the third. Candidates may attempt the same exam no more than four times within a rolling 12-month period.
Is the Certification Worth Pursuing?
CCAO-F may be valuable for professionals who want formal evidence that they understand responsible, practical Claude use.
The credential can demonstrate knowledge of prompting, output evaluation, model selection, workflow integration, governance, knowledge management, and troubleshooting. Successful candidates may also receive a shareable Credly badge.
However, the certification does not replace real experience.
It does not prove advanced development skills, guarantee employment, or ensure a salary increase. Its value becomes stronger when candidates can show how they have used Claude to improve an actual process, produce reliable work, or support better decisions.
